Description

Description:
Returns a road segment containing given position, objNull otherwise. Same as isOnRoad only returns the actual road object instead of boolean.
Groups:
Roads and Airports

Syntax

Syntax:
roadAt position
Parameters:
position: Object or Array - Array in format PositionAGL (especially on bridges) or (since Arma 3 v2.00) Position2D, in which case Z will be automatically deduced as the height of the road surface
Return Value:
Object - road segment or objNull

Examples

Example 1:
_road = roadAt ASLToAGL getPosASL player;
Example 2:
_isOnRoad = !isNull roadAt player;
Example 3:
For detecting bridges, for examplegetModelInfo (roadAt ASLToAGL getPosASL player); // ["bridgesea_01_f.p3d","a3\structures_f_exp\infrastructure\bridges\bridgesea_01_f.p3d",true]

This command does not nessecarly return the segment which center is the closest to the given position.
In order to get such segment use nearRoads.
_closest_road = (_pos nearRoads 0.1) select 0;
